Abstract

Integral representations of two dimensional exponential integral (TDEI) functions and their numerical computation based on quadrature processes are treated. In addition to a general brief description of important quadrature processes, including some historical details, three methods for numerical calculation of TDEI functions are presented in particular. Precisely, the construction and application of the truncated Gauss-Christoffel quadrature formulas, the composite trapezoidal rule, and the method of integration between zeros of the integrand to the calculation of the values of TDEI functions in various situations are given. A series of numerical examples are given, including error analysis.
